Alibhai Mulla: He gave Nairobi idlers Jevanjee Gardens, founded The African Standard

Alibhai Mulla Jeevanjee.

Alibhai Mulla made his mullah in Kenya as a merchant, ‘importing’ labour. Of course, we all know his last name, Jeevanjee and the eponymous Jeevanjee Gardens he donated in 1906 to the people of Nairobi.

When he donated the Gardens, AM Jeevanjee was a wealthy dude. Never mind he left his conservative Bohra community heritage in Pakistani for East Africa without having “chewed” books that much. But he was to coin his dough during the construction of the Uganda Railway.
